Salsa Bean Dip - This sensational, Texas style salsa and bean dip is very easy to make and a great appetizer or snack. If you prefer a little less fire in your dip, omit the hot sauce and use mild salsa. A real fix it and forget recipe that is also great with warm tortillas for dipping.
Prep Time: 15-20 mins |
Ingredients to make Salsa Bean Dip
1 cn Pinto beans; 15 oz.
3 tb Louisiana hot sauce
2 ts Fresh lime juice
3 tb Sweetened Chinese chili sauce
1/4 c Green onions; thinly sliced
16 oz Sour cream, fat-free
1 1/2 c Salsa; chunky, hot
Fresh cilantro or parsley
Corn tortilla chips
Directions to make Salsa Bean Dip
Step 1:Drain the liquid from the beans and discard. Place the beans in a food processor and process until almost smooth. Add the hot sauce and lime juice. Mix well.
Step 2:Spread the bean mixture over the bottom of a large platter. Spoon and spread the sweetened chili sauce over the beans, then sprinkle the green onions evenly over the top. Cover the beans mixture and scallions with the sour cream and top it with the salsa.
Step 3:Garnish this with sprigs of fresh cilantro and serve with tortilla chips.
